WINDHOEK, Oct 14 (The African Portal) – The police in the Omusati region are investigating a case in which a man previously convicted of raping a 14-year-old girl is now accused of impregnating the daughter born from that same crime.

According to Omusati police commander commissioner Ismael Basson, the suspect was convicted in 2008 after raping a teenage girl.

He was sentenced to pay a fine or serve three years in prison. He chose to pay the fine and was released.

The victim fell pregnant as a result of the rape and later gave birth to a baby girl.

Basson confirmed that the suspect later took custody of the child born from the rape.

“After some time, the father took the baby to live with him. The victim’s family later discovered that the child had been sent to Angola,” the police said.

The biological mother of the child reportedly travelled to Angola in May this year to locate her daughter.

She allegedly found her teenage daughter with a two-month-old baby.

“She was informed that the biological father of her daughter is also the father of the two-month-old baby,” Basson said.

The suspect has been arrested and appeared in the Outapi Magistrate’s Court on Friday.

He has been remanded in custody until his next scheduled court appearance on 16 March 2026.
